This Popular London Foodie Has Created His Dream Christmas Food Market

Look, we love a Christmas market. It’s impossible not to be overcome with festive joy whilst wandering under lights, browsing market stalls, and sipping on mulled wine. But if we’re being completely honest, the food options often leave something to be desired. And one popular name from social media clearly agrees, because popular London foodie, Eating with Tod, has created his very own foodie-oriented Christmas market: Tod’s Festive Feast.

Namesake Tod was frustrated with the generic, and frequently bland, offerings at Christmas markets up and down the country. Surely at a time of celebration and indulgence, such as Christmas, our festive markets should be full of top-notch, mouthwatering food? So Tod set out to create his own festive food market, filled to the brim with some of London’s best food stalls. And it’s now doling out delicious food in the middle of London, all the way through the festive season until December 28.

Naturally, we had to go and give it a go:

If the name itself doesn’t ring a bell, you’ve still no doubt seen Eating with Tod dominating your social media feeds alongside the likes of Topjaw and Keith Lee. Juices drip from his fingers, sauce ends up smeared across his face; Tod’s indulgent approach to documenting London’s food culture has made him incredibly popular.

It’s also inarguable that, due to the number of places he’s visited, he knows who in London is actually cooking up brilliant food. And he’s brought them all together in one location at a must-visit foodie destination.

Our top picks

Too many to choose from? These were our favourite things that we tried when we visited:

  • Festive Frank with Everything Seasoning Fries – Ruben’s Rubens
  • Whole Hog Roast – From The Ashes
  • Raclette, Sausage, and Potatoes – Jumi Cheese
  • Flaming Mulled Wine – Beltane & Pop
  • Toasted Marshmallow-Topped Hot Chocolate and Banana Bread Toast – Chin Chin
  • Donut Crème Brûlée – Bread Ahead

📍 You’ll find the Tod’s Festive Feast Christmas food market at Outernet London. The nearest station is Tottenham Court Road.
🕰️ Tod’s Festive Feast runs from November 13 to December 28.
